New images from Christopher Denham’s Preservation

Set to premiere at the Tribeca Film Festival on April 17, PRESERVATION is an upcoming horror thriller from writer-director Christopher Denham who was last behind the camera of the critically-acclaimed HOME MOVIE. Back in January we were lucky enough to get our hands on the film's very first still , and today we've landed a handful of new stills for the Pablo Schreiber-starring thriller. 

The film stars Wrenn Schmidt, Aaron Staton and Pablo Schreiber. Here's what it's about:

Brothers Sean and Mike Neary, along with Mike’s wife Wit, head out on a hunting trip that doubles as a distraction from their troubles at home. But ignoring the “closed” sign and heading deep into an overgrown nature preserve, they soon find their troubles are only beginning. When all of their gear is stolen, they immediately turn on each other. But the hunted can only survive so long standing alone. Just when you think you have heard the story before, Preservation twists into a sharp and startling take on why we fight and, in our tech-obsessed age, what we have been missing out on in the great outdoors.
